Enterprise Software Job Description
Enterprise Software Duties & Responsibilities
To write an effective enterprise software job description, begin by listing detailed duties, responsibilities and expectations. We have included enterprise software job description templates that you can modify and use.
Sample responsibilities for this position include:
Enterprise Software Qualifications
Qualifications for a job description may include education, certification, and experience.
Licensing or Certifications for Enterprise Software
List any licenses or certifications required by the position: TOGAF, SSL, PMP, AWS, IOS, MCDBA, ITIL, CPQ, PMI, IBM
Education for Enterprise Software
Typically a job would require a certain level of education.
Employers hiring for the enterprise software job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Master's Degree in Computer Science, Information Technology, Engineering, Technical, Business, Mathematics, Information Systems, Electrical Engineering, Electronics, Education
Skills for Enterprise Software
Desired skills for enterprise software include:
Desired experience for enterprise software includes:
Enterprise Software Examples
Enterprise Software Job Description
- Sets wide reaching project guidelines, develops and provides detailed specifications to less experienced team members
- Actively participates and leads in a collaborative environment, encouraging participation from others
- Collaborates with product owners, architects, operations support to define solutions
- Actively makes recommendations regarding department methods, processes, procedures, coding, and documentation standards
- Actively mentors less experienced team members
- Lead Enterprise Service Business (ESB) implementation initiative including facilitating meetings
- Work with systems group and business units to define and plan deployment strategies
- Responsible for development and implementation of Business and Client requirements for the ESB
- Creating and maintaining all project related documentation and processes
- Achieve and maintain a solid understanding of end to end lifecycle of critical enterprise data within business applications
- Experience with document scanning and capture solutions
- Deep understanding of good software design patterns mixed with a healthy passion for refactoring and keeping things simple
- Understand concepts like threading and event-driven asynchronous I/O
- Proficiency in backend technologies including JEE
- Expertise in multiple object oriented programming in languages
- Experience writing cloud deployed applications using AWS is a plus
Enterprise Software Job Description
- Colloborate with Infrastructure, System Admin, Release Management teams to deploy and implement software solutions
- Identify data gaps and drive resolution plan with data owners
- Prepare and report data quality metrics
- Continuous improvement of data migration processes and optimize performances of tools
- Develop best practices, processes, and standards for effectively carrying out data migration activities
- Provide post go live support to identify and fix data defects
- Ensures quality and completeness of deployments
- Lead Data architectural design and review process
- Collaborate with globally distributed team members for project deliverables
- You'll be a key contributor to the vision of our next generation workflow platform
- Experience building RESTful web API’s with Swagger documentation integration
- Experience with API Security best practices
- Library Development (Python, Java)
- Experience with AWS or similar cloud computing environments
- Experience with Google API’s and security model
- Experience with integrating your applications with SAML and/or OpenID Connect Identity Providers
Enterprise Software Job Description
- You'll influence our team's processes and execution methods
- You'll coach and mentor other engineers and teams
- You'll develop high-quality code
- Develop a cohesive vision and strategy for the entire ES workflow and overall Pyxis software solution
- Develop a holistic multi-year product strategy for ES enterprise software
- Take ownership for the overall market success of ES software
- Lead innovation for ES software solution and balance needs from customer segments and other MMS business units, ensuring a winning end product
- Create business cases and ROI analysis for trade-off decisions
- Develop and evolve ES software pricing strategy based on market trends and industry best practices
- Working closely with R&D and Marketing teams on product enhancements, features and bug fixes, management of alpha/beta programs, advocacy for customer issues and other core product team activities
- Participating in frequent discussions with the leadership teams, the pre-sales teams
- Expert level skills in C#, ASP.NET MVC, WCF, Web Services, Windows Services
- Experience in DBMS and ORM frameworks like SQL Server, SQL compact, Entity Framework
- Knowledge with web application frameworks and Service Oriented Architecture
- Experience in DBMS and ORM frameworks like SQL Server
- Strong problem-solving & analytical thinking skills
Enterprise Software Job Description
- Generating collateral for sales enablement including application notes, training videos and presentations on new products and features
- Be responsible for the full software life-cycle, including requirements gathering and high-level design, coding, testing, debugging and maintenance
- Collaborate with team members to produce high-quality code that is correct, robust, efficient and easy to maintain and extend
- Re-architect existing components to accommodate new requirements
- Participate in, and contribute to, design reviews, code reviews and project planning
- Serve as “single owner” responsible for product direction and customer experience
- Drive the translation of customer needs to clear product requirements of enterprise customers
- Craft product marketing strategies, including go-to-market plans, messaging, positioning, partnerships, and shape the pricing and packaging definition
- Partner with Marketing, Sales and Customer Experience organizations to ensure successful commercialization and customer satisfaction
- Build with customers
- Familiarity with languages like Groovy, Ruby, Python, or Scala, Java, JavaScript
- Demonstrated ability to develop strong relationships and work with staff, colleagues, cross-functional teams
- Experience with Lean, ISO and/or GAMP processes are a plus
- Passion for shipping software
- University degree in technical field is preferred
- Experience in Identity Management & Security is a big plus (authentication, authorization, provisioning)
Enterprise Software Job Description
- Assist in identifying and driving up-sell and additional product opportunities
- Participate in proactive campaigns focused on driving upsell goals
- Partner with Software Solutions Executive, Software Sales and Licensing Specialists, and Technical Specialist to add value to mutual customers and capture a greater share of software purchases
- Drive net new Microsoft contracts and sales
- Respond to email, phone inquiries, and local on-site meeting requests from Account Managers and Account Executives
- Manage Microsoft incentive programs and Net New deal registrations
- Participate in conference calls and local meetings with customers to explain and help determine the best licensing program for their needs including Cost Analysis comparisons
- Manage local client software business, including Quarterly Briefings, detailed software trending analysis, and technology briefings
- Prepare Microsoft contracts (Select, Enterprise Agreements or Campus/School) on behalf of the customer and teach the specifics of the contractual requirements
- Research Microsoft licensing questions and agreement changes
- 10-14 years in product R&D of computer/ system software
- Hands on experience designing end to end projects using Oracle SOA technologies
- Proven track record in transformations/transport/design of service message flows/service orchestration with multiple clients
- Knowledge of the Software Delivery Life Cycle of SOA projects
- Experience with Oracle Service Business (OSB)
- Specialization in a particular functional area